We have found a web site for the American Academy of Otolaryngology - Head and Neck Surgery Foundation. It is one of the oldest medical associations in the United States. Especially interesting is the 'Museum' page with information on hearing appliances/aids dating back to 1588 and described as being made of wood and shaped like the ears of animals that were known to have acute hearing.
